Hi, After a lightning strike my display malfunctioned on my convection oven and also giving me an F-5 code. I replaced the electronic control assembly/clock display. Now the display is working fine but I sstill get the F-5 code. My next step was to replace the relay board. Anyone know anything else I may be able to check on this unit? Thanks!!!!
